Abstract

Theoretically expression of Cu, Ni, W and Cu-W-Ni alloys electrodeposition possibility were thermodynamically analyzed by means of the potential-pH plots of Cu-H2O, Ni-H2O and W-H2O at 25 ℃ normal temperature. It is found that Cu-Ni alloys can be deposited together in the thermodynamical stable region of the Cu-H2O, Ni-H2O potential-pH plots. Cu-W alloys aren’t deposited without no thermodynamical stable region of the Cu-H2O, W-H2O potential-pH plots, only if Cu-W-Ni induced electrodeposition under the Ni2+circumstances. It is possible that Ni-W alloys are prepared by the electrodeposition in the theory and experiment, which will be new method and theory for Cu-W-Ni serial contact materials’ preparation.
